Vertical cement wall in the basement (close to the foundation slab) is leaking around where the drain pipes were replaced by somebody long time ago. They poured bad concrete around input / output pipes (drain, etc). Concrete has cracks, and it is leaking. I plan on exposing the cracked concrete by digging the soil outside of the house and then sealing the bad concrete from outside.
I would fill in the gaps with a good quality silicone caulk formulated for use on concrete, then coat the entire area with a product like Tuff Coat 2 an acrylic foundation water proofing coating. You can purchase both products at your local Home Depot.
